1976 k5 with 1995 suburban tbi, harness, electronic transmission
tore apart the stock harness and modified to fit the engine and transmission. printed all pcm wiring harness, and followed it. truck ran, and broke in the crate engine.
truck cranks, but does not start. inspected the injectors for fuel spray, niether spray. removed and checked 1 side for 12v, both have 12v. installed noid light tester. no light on either of the injectors harness. flipped tetser around, and nothing. checked fuses for intermittent contact, all good. so i checkedharness from injector to the pcm, not open, very low ohms 0.something. what controls injector ground pulse?i know the pcm controls the inj, but what does the pcm need to see in order to fire the injectors
also fuel pump is good, have fuel gauge on it with 16 psi if i remember.
